4294967295 二进制//1111 1111 1111 1111 1111 1111 1111 1111 == 2^31 +2^30+ 2^0?#includeint main(){short a=-1;printf("%u\n",a);//short类型为什么会表示4294967295 //明明超过俩个字节!}
来源:学生作业帮助网 编辑:作业帮 时间:2024/07/21 14:07:19
![4294967295 二进制//1111 1111 1111 1111 1111 1111 1111 1111 == 2^31 +2^30+ 2^0?#includeint main(){short a=-1;printf(](/uploads/image/z/942654-30-4.jpg?t=4294967295+%E4%BA%8C%E8%BF%9B%E5%88%B6%2F%2F1111+1111+1111+1111+1111+1111+1111+1111+%3D%3D+2%5E31+%2B2%5E30%2B+2%5E0%3F%23includeint+main%28%29%7Bshort+a%3D-1%3Bprintf%28%22%25u%5Cn%22%2Ca%29%3B%2F%2Fshort%E7%B1%BB%E5%9E%8B%E4%B8%BA%E4%BB%80%E4%B9%88%E4%BC%9A%E8%A1%A8%E7%A4%BA4294967295+%2F%2F%E6%98%8E%E6%98%8E%E8%B6%85%E8%BF%87%E4%BF%A9%E4%B8%AA%E5%AD%97%E8%8A%82%21%7D)
x)3144374UxO;Q64
3sJSR3Jr3443Jmu
iJ1yJ:`w?dǮ'xg+/م<}g3Ŷ۟_dǪkjRI*ҧW <VI$#Z;akϧxpOxڴet
(("t>lc^ k=dG`
LO7l|6c=G6yv8 GK
4294967295 二进制//1111 1111 1111 1111 1111 1111 1111 1111 == 2^31 +2^30+ 2^0?#includeint main(){short a=-1;printf("%u\n",a);//short类型为什么会表示4294967295 //明明超过俩个字节!}
4294967295 二进制//1111 1111 1111 1111 1111 1111 1111 1111 == 2^31 +2^30+ 2^0?
#include
int main()
{
short a=-1;
printf("%u\n",a);//short类型为什么会表示4294967295 //明明超过俩个字节!
}
4294967295 二进制//1111 1111 1111 1111 1111 1111 1111 1111 == 2^31 +2^30+ 2^0?#includeint main(){short a=-1;printf("%u\n",a);//short类型为什么会表示4294967295 //明明超过俩个字节!}
用补码存储的呢
-1 原码 1000 0000 0000 0000 0000 0000 0000 0001
按位求反1111 1111 1111 1111 1111 1111 1111 1110 //符号位不变
+1 1111 1111 1111 1111 1111 1111 1111 1111
所得就是补码
二进制数1111×11等于
(1111)2乘以(111)2的竖式?二进制!
二进制1111,1111的含义?二进制1111,1111是不是既可以表示 -127也可以表示 +225
二进制是什么意思
什么是二进制?
二进制是
二进制是什么意思?
什么是二进制?二进制怎么算?
(10)二进制 + (1001)二进制 = )二进制 求值,
二进制加减法 100001二进制减10111二进制具体解答过程
二进制的负数如何算?二进制的负数都用补码算,那如何根据补码看出值呢如1111 1011 如何看出其值为-5
1110101二进制除以1101二进制 等于多少
二进制数是二进制代码吗?
二进制小数0.001如何化成二进制分数
二进制1,1011101转换成十六二进制
二进制表示数字怎么二进制转十进制
补码的二进制数真值怎么求,例如(1111 1111 1111 1111)
二进制乘法和除法怎么做呢,比如1111*1111或者1111/1110.